A lovely celtic style instrument with a fantastic full sound and great sustain. Made with all solid woods, the Alaskan spruce top provides excellent projection and crisp clarity whilst the solid rosewood back and sides gives a wonderful warmth to the tone. The active Headway pickup faithfully reproduces this tone for live performance and recording work.
This mandolin has a wider fingerboard than most, being 30mm at the top nut making it more comfortable for guitar players or those used to the wider fingerboard common in handmade mandolins.
Designed by top UK mandolin luither Phil Davidson
Ashbury have been constructing and distributing quality folk instruments since 1996. They have a variety of factories in both Vietnam and Indonesia as well as China. The brand works with the long established luthier Phil Davidson to design and create each model which is tested and checked to produce an instrument that is both easy to play and provides a high quality sound. Their range covers all folk fretted instruments such as banjo, mandolin and bouzouki from beginner to professional level. Their handmade instruments, constructed in Vietnam, are created from the finest grade woods and made to exacting standards to produce some of the finest folk instruments in the market today.

- Solid Alaskan Spruce Top
- Solid Rosewood Back & Sides
- High Gloss Natural Finish
- 3 Piece Maple Neck
- Curly Maple Bound
- Abalone Purfling & Rosette
- Headway Snake Pick-Up
- Includes Hardcase
- Strings gauges: .012/.016/.026w/.040w
- Nut width: 30mm
- Width at 12th fret: 41mm
- Scale length: 360mm
- Max body depth: 52mm
- Body width: 267mm
- No Frets: 19
- Overall body length: 620mm
- Made in: Vietnam
